Understanding The Minimum Temperature To Kill Legionella

Legionella is a type of bacteria that can cause a severe form of pneumonia known as Legionnaires’ disease This bacteria is commonly found in natural water sources, such as rivers and lakes, but can also grow and multiply in man-made water systems such as hot tubs, cooling towers, and plumbing systems Legionella thrives in environments where the water temperature is between 20-45°C (68-113°F) and when other conditions such as poor water quality, stagnant water, and the presence of biofilm are present.

Given the potential risks associated with Legionella, it is crucial to understand how to control its growth and proliferation in water systems One of the key factors that can help prevent Legionella contamination is maintaining water at temperatures that are high enough to kill the bacteria So, what is the minimum temperature required to kill Legionella?

According to the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C), Legionella bacteria are killed when the water temperature reaches 60°C (140°F) or above At this temperature, Legionella cannot survive and will die off, effectively reducing the risk of Legionnaires’ disease However, it is important to note that this temperature is the minimum required to kill Legionella and may not be sufficient to eliminate the bacteria completely in all cases.

In some situations, it may be necessary to raise the water temperature even higher to ensure that all Legionella bacteria are eradicated For example, in healthcare facilities, where vulnerable populations such as the elderly and immunocompromised individuals are present, water systems should be maintained at a temperature of 70°C (158°F) or above to prevent the risk of Legionella contamination.

It is also crucial to consider the distribution system of the water and how temperature fluctuations can impact the efficiency of killing Legionella Even if water is heated to the appropriate temperature at the source, Legionella can still survive in parts of the system where the water temperature may be lower minimum temperature to kill legionella. This is why it is important to have proper monitoring and control measures in place to ensure that water temperatures remain consistent throughout the entire water system.

In addition to maintaining high water temperatures, other control measures can also help prevent Legionella contamination These include regular cleaning and disinfection of water systems, ensuring proper circulation and flow of water, removing biofilm, and conducting routine water testing for Legionella bacteria.

Understanding The Importance Of Assay Qualification And Validation

In the field of pharmaceuticals, research and development play a crucial role in the discovery and development of new drugs. As part of this process, various assays are performed to evaluate the efficacy, potency, and safety of a drug candidate. However, before these assays can be used reliably to draw conclusions, it is essential to ensure that they are properly qualified and validated.

Assay qualification and validation are two crucial steps in the drug development process that ensure the accuracy, reliability, and reproducibility of the results obtained from an assay. These processes help to establish the performance characteristics of an assay and determine its suitability for its intended use.

Assay qualification is the process of demonstrating that an assay is capable of providing accurate and reliable results for a specific purpose. It involves optimizing the assay conditions, establishing the performance parameters, and defining the acceptance criteria for the assay. The goal of assay qualification is to ensure that the assay is performing as intended and that the results obtained from the assay are reliable and reproducible.

On the other hand, assay validation is the process of evaluating the performance characteristics of an assay to ensure that it meets the predetermined criteria for its intended use. Validation is a more comprehensive process than qualification and involves testing the assay under various conditions to assess its robustness, accuracy, precision, specificity, and sensitivity.

There are several key components of assay qualification and validation that must be considered to ensure the reliability of the results obtained from an assay. These components include:

1. Accuracy: The accuracy of an assay refers to the closeness of the results obtained from the assay to the true value. To assess accuracy, the assay should be tested using a known reference standard or control samples to determine the degree of bias in the results.

2. Precision: Precision refers to the consistency and reproducibility of the results obtained from an assay. To evaluate precision, the assay should be tested using replicate samples to assess the variability in the results.

3. Specificity: Specificity is the ability of an assay to accurately measure the analyte of interest in the presence of interfering substances. Specificity testing is essential to ensure that the assay does not cross-react with other compounds or substances.

4. Sensitivity: Sensitivity is the ability of an assay to detect small changes in the concentration of the analyte. Sensitivity testing is crucial for determining the lower limit of quantitation and the limit of detection of the assay.

5. Robustness: Robustness refers to the ability of an assay to remain unaffected by small variations in the assay conditions. Robustness testing is essential to ensure that the assay can produce reliable results under different conditions.

The Benefits Of Ethafoam Packaging

When it comes to shipping delicate and valuable items, proper packaging is key to ensuring that they arrive at their destination safe and sound. ethafoam packaging is a popular choice for protecting fragile items during transit, and for good reason. In this article, we will explore the benefits of using ethafoam packaging to safeguard your most prized possessions.

Ethafoam is a type of closed-cell, cross-linked polyethylene foam that is known for its exceptional cushioning properties. It is lightweight yet durable, making it an ideal material for use in packaging applications. Ethafoam is also highly resistant to moisture, chemicals, and temperature extremes, which helps to protect items from damage during shipping and handling.

One of the key benefits of ethafoam packaging is its ability to conform to the shape of the item being packaged. This custom-fit cushioning provides a snug and secure fit, preventing the item from shifting or moving around in the box during transit. This is especially important for delicate items such as electronics, glassware, and artwork, which are more susceptible to damage if they are not properly secured.

In addition to its superior cushioning properties, ethafoam is also resistant to tearing and punctures, making it an excellent choice for protecting items that are at risk of being damaged by impact. Unleashing The Power Of DNA: The Importance Of Checking DNA

DNA, or deoxyribonucleic acid, is the blueprint of life It contains the genetic instructions that make each individual unique DNA not only determines our physical appearance and characteristics but also plays a crucial role in our health and overall well-being With the advancements in technology and science, checking DNA has become more accessible and affordable than ever before In this article, we will explore the importance of checking DNA and how it can provide valuable insights into our health, ancestry, and even help in solving crimes.

One of the most common reasons for checking DNA is to gain insights into our genetic predispositions to certain diseases and conditions By examining our DNA, we can uncover potential health risks that may be passed down from our ancestors This information can be instrumental in taking preventive measures and making lifestyle choices to mitigate these risks For example, individuals who have a family history of heart disease or certain types of cancer can take proactive steps such as adopting a healthier diet, exercising regularly, and getting regular screenings to detect any potential issues early on.

Checking DNA can also provide valuable information about our ancestry and heritage With the rise of direct-to-consumer DNA testing services, individuals can now uncover their genetic roots and trace their ancestry back to different regions of the world This can be a fascinating journey of self-discovery, revealing connections to distant relatives and shedding light on one’s cultural heritage.

In addition to personal health and ancestry, checking DNA has also revolutionized the field of forensic science DNA evidence has become an invaluable tool in solving crimes and bringing perpetrators to justice By comparing DNA samples found at crime scenes to DNA profiles in databases, law enforcement agencies can link suspects to crimes with a high degree of accuracy The use of DNA technology has helped solve cold cases, exonerate wrongfully convicted individuals, and provide closure to families of victims.

Understanding The Versatility Of Frames Window

In the realm of interior design and architecture, the concept of frames window plays a vital role in shaping the aesthetics and functionality of a space. Windows are not just openings in walls to let in light and air, but they also frame views, provide privacy, and serve as a design element that can enhance the overall look and feel of a room.

frames window come in various shapes, sizes, and materials, each offering unique benefits and features that cater to different needs and preferences. From traditional wooden frames to modern aluminum ones, there are countless options to choose from when it comes to selecting the right frames window for your home or office.

One of the key functions of frames window is to frame the view outside, creating a seamless connection between the indoors and outdoors. By choosing the right size and style of frames window, you can enhance the visual appeal of a room and make it feel more spacious and inviting. Large panoramic windows, for example, can create a sense of openness and allow natural light to flood into a space, while smaller windows can provide a cozy and intimate atmosphere.

frames window also play a crucial role in providing insulation and controlling the temperature within a room. Energy-efficient frames window with double or triple glazing can help to reduce heat loss in winter and keep out unwanted heat in summer, leading to lower energy bills and a more comfortable living environment. Additionally, frames window with low-emissivity coatings can help to block harmful UV rays and protect furniture and flooring from fading.

In terms of design, frames window can serve as a focal point or a subtle accent in a room, depending on their style and placement. From classic casement windows to sleek sliding windows, there are endless possibilities to customize the look of your frames window to suit your personal taste and complement your interior decor. For a contemporary and minimalist look, you may opt for frames window with slim profiles and clean lines, while ornate frames window with intricate detailing can add a touch of elegance and sophistication to a traditional or vintage-inspired space.

When it comes to functionality, frames window offer a range of features and options that enhance their performance and usability. For instance, tilt-and-turn windows allow for easy cleaning and maintenance, as they can be opened inwards for easy access to both sides of the glass. Similarly, awning windows can be opened from the bottom to create ventilation while keeping out rain and debris, making them ideal for bathrooms and kitchens.

The Essential Guide To Combat Work Trousers

When it comes to working in tough environments, having the right gear can make all the difference. combat work trousers are a staple for many professionals who need durable and functional clothing to help them get the job done. From construction workers to military personnel, combat work trousers are designed to withstand the toughest conditions while providing comfort and flexibility.

combat work trousers are typically made from heavy-duty materials such as ripstop cotton, polyester, or a blend of both. These materials are chosen for their durability and resistance to tears, cuts, and abrasions. Reinforced stitching and multiple pockets for tools and gear are also common features of combat trousers, making them practical for various tasks and activities.

One of the key benefits of combat work trousers is their versatility. They are suitable for a wide range of professions, including construction, carpentry, landscaping, and outdoor activities. The extra pockets and loops make it easy to carry essential tools and equipment, while the durable fabric provides protection against scratches, scrapes, and minor injuries.

For military personnel, combat work trousers are an essential part of their uniform. Not only do they provide protection and functionality, but they also convey a sense of professionalism and readiness for duty. Military combat trousers often come in camouflage patterns to blend in with the surroundings, making them ideal for tactical operations and field exercises.

Comfort is another important factor when it comes to combat work trousers. Many styles feature articulated knees and a gusseted crotch for ease of movement, allowing the wearer to bend, squat, and climb without restriction. Some trousers also have adjustable waistbands and ankle cuffs for a customizable fit, ensuring maximum comfort during long hours of wear.
